Kidnappers strike again in Ondo, abduct another poly lecturer, two others
0
SHARES
22
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terShare on Whatsapp

Kidnappers again struck in parts of Ondo State at the weekend, abducting another Polytechnic lecturer and two others.

The incidents which took place on Saturday, at different locations, are coming on the heels of the kidnap of four people barely one week ago in the state.

The Next Edition gathered that the abducted lecturer, identified as Michael Olopete, who was of the Department of Marketing, Rufus Giwa Polytechnic, RUGIPO, Owo, was abducted on the Owo-Ipele Road while the other two victims, whose identities are still unknown and who were said to be travellers, were kidnapped on the Owo-Ikare Expressway.

Recall that four persons had last week been abducted by some gunmen suspected to be Fulani herdsmen at Amurin village on the Ikere-Owo Road, Owo Local Government Area of the state.

One of the victims was a lecturer at the RUGIPO, Taiwo Akinyemi, while the other three were members of staff of the Federal Medical Centre, Owo.

However, the medical workers regained freedom after ransom was paid by their families, while the lecturer died in the hands of the kidnappers.

Akinyemi’s body was discovered last week Sunday and buried on Thursday.

The Public Relations Officer, Ondo State Police Command, Femi Joseph, who confirmed the incident said the command had commenced investigation into the incident.

“I don’t have the details yet, but it is true that it happened and we have commenced investigations.

“We have resolved to increase our manpower along our roads. There will be more patrols in order to reduce the activities of these criminals. I can assure you that justice will be done and the hunt is on for those behind these evil acts,” he said.
